bunk-beds-store-logo-512x512-png.pngBunk beds can be a fun addition to a child's room and are also an excellent option to make space you have small bedrooms. They can also be used for sleepovers or guest rooms with family members and friends.

Bunk beds are typically designed for children. However certain models can be made to accommodate adults. The choice of the right bunk bed for your home is a crucial decision.

Size

There's a selection of bunk bed sizes to accommodate different room dimensions and sleeping preferences. A twin over queen configuration, for example, offers two twin mattresses at the top, and a single mattress on the bottom. This maximizes space. This arrangement is perfect for smaller spaces or homes with little floor space. You can also find a triple bunk bed that utilizes three twin beds that are high to accommodate more people in the same space.

A full-size bunk bed is a fantastic option for older kids or adults who need more space for sleeping in a smaller bedroom. It uses a full mattress on both the bottom and top, which is six inches larger than a twin and a foot longer than a regular bed. The larger mattress has ample space beneath to store things and also a study/work area. This kind of bunk is less common however it can be a game changer for small guest rooms.

It is important to take into consideration that your child will grow taller and may be able to outgrow their bunk bed. It is important that you choose a mattress which allows your child to sleep comfortably on the top bunk without stepping on the guardrails or falling off. It is also important to take into account the size of the room to make sure that there is enough headroom to the mattress of the top bunk.

Safety

Manufacturers have improved their safety and design practices as bunk beds become more sought-after. It's still vital to inspect each bed for dangers prior to purchasing. Sturdy guard rails, secure stairs or ladders, as well as the right spacing between slats are essential to prevent serious injuries. Even if parents and children take all precautions, a bunk that is poorly designed or manufactured could cause serious and fatal injuries.

Bunk beds for children must meet certain requirements, including safety rails at least five inches higher than the mattress base. The rails that guard the bed should be high enough to prevent the child from falling off the top bunk at night, but not too high that they interfere with the ability of a child to climb or slide down the ladder. The ladder should be free of hazards to fall on, like toys or clothing.

Another thing to consider is the size of the bunk above. The current guidelines recommend that children under age six don't sleep on the top bunk, because they lack the coordination required to climb the ladder safely particularly in the dark. In addition it is recommended that only one child sleep on the top bunk at a time to decrease the chance of injuries from falls and other accidents.

A high-quality bunk should include sturdy guardrails and an easy ladder to use. It must be tested and certified to ensure it is in compliance with safety standards. If the bunk bed you plan to purchase does not have a children's product certificate Ask the manufacturer for an original copy.

While accidents in bunk beds aren't as frequent as in the past, it is crucial that parents review safety guidelines with their children regularly. It's a good idea to review these rules every time your children have a sleepover with a friend. It's also an excellent idea to remind your kids that playing rough or jumping on bunk bed frames can cause the foundation to fall.
